The bookmakers’ support to English football. This is the subject of the debate that was brought into question yesterday at the English House of Commons, where Jim Sheridan stressed that “while the football in England, above all that of the minor leagues, is suffering deep financial crisis, the betting dealers, instead, are making around this sport a business more and more important, giving back to football a little share of what they earn”.

The sports secretary of state, Richard Caborn, answered on behalf of the government, suggesting that the only way in order to increase the sector could be that of new agreements among the football clubs and the bookmakers. agicosinternational
